Logik LFTG90B17 Specification

The Logik LFTG90B17 Range is a versatile freestanding cooker designed to cater to diverse culinary needs with its dual fuel capabilities. It features a spacious 90 cm width, providing ample cooking space suitable for both home kitchens and semi-professional settings. This range is equipped with a gas hob, offering immediate heat control, which is ideal for precision cooking. The hob includes five burners of varying sizes, accommodating multiple pots and pans, and is complemented with sturdy cast iron supports for enhanced stability and durability.

The electric fan oven provides even heat distribution, ensuring consistent cooking and baking results. It boasts a generous capacity, which is perfect for preparing large meals or multiple dishes simultaneously. The oven's multi-functionality includes conventional cooking, grilling, and fan-assisted modes, allowing for a wide range of cooking techniques. An integrated electronic timer enhances convenience, facilitating precise management of cooking durations.

The design of the Logik LFTG90B17 emphasizes both functionality and style. It features a sleek black finish that blends seamlessly with modern kitchen aesthetics. The control panel is user-friendly, with clearly marked dials and buttons for intuitive operation. Safety features such as flame failure devices on the hob ensure peace of mind, automatically cutting off the gas supply if the flame is extinguished unexpectedly.

Overall, the Logik LFTG90B17 Range offers a robust combination of efficiency, capacity, and versatility, making it an excellent choice for those seeking a reliable and stylish cooking appliance. Its dual fuel system merges the benefits of both gas and electric cooking, providing flexibility and precision in meal preparation.

Logik LFTG90B17 F.A.Q.

How do I properly clean the Logik LFTG90B17 Range to maintain its performance?

To clean the Logik LFTG90B17 Range, ensure the appliance is turned off and cool. Use a damp cloth with mild detergent to wipe the surfaces.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or scouring pads as they may damage the finish.

Why is my Logik LFTG90B17 Range not heating properly?

If the range is not heating properly, check that it is properly plugged in and that the circuit breaker is not tripped. Ensure the oven and burner settings are correct. If the issue persists, consult the user manual or contact a technician.

What should I do if the oven door on my Logik LFTG90B17 Range won't close properly?

Inspect the door seal for any obstructions or damage. Clean the seal and ensure it is aligned properly. If the door still won't close, check for any misalignment in the hinges.

How can I replace a burnt-out light bulb in the Logik LFTG90B17 Range oven?

First, ensure the oven is turned off and cooled. Remove the bulb cover, unscrew the burnt-out bulb, and replace it with a new one of the same type and wattage. Reattach the bulb cover securely.

What could cause uneven cooking in my Logik LFTG90B17 Range oven?

Uneven cooking may be due to incorrect rack positioning, overloading the oven, or a malfunctioning heating element. Ensure correct placement of food and consult a technician if the problem continues.

How can I prevent the burners on my Logik LFTG90B17 Range from becoming clogged?

Regularly clean the burners with a damp cloth and mild detergent. Avoid spilling food or liquids on the burners, and ensure they are completely dry before use.

Can I use aluminum foil in the oven of my Logik LFTG90B17 Range?

Yes, you can use aluminum foil in the oven, but avoid covering the oven floor or vents as it can affect heat distribution and damage the oven. Use foil to cover food or line baking trays.
